WunderGraph is an open-source GraphQL API management solution that streamlines building, maintaining, and collaborating on both monolithic and federated GraphQL APIs. It offers a comprehensive suite of tools including a robust schema registry, high-performance router, and advanced analytics to optimize API performance and security.

Key Features

  • Full lifecycle GraphQL API management with schema registry and composition checks
  • High-performance router with low latency and support for subscriptions
  • Advanced analytics, distributed tracing, and real-time metrics
  • Support for Apollo Federation v1 and v2 for seamless integration
  • Flexible deployment options: on-premises or managed service
  • Feature flags and robust CLI for efficient development workflows

WunderGraph delivers full lifecycle API management for GraphQL, integrating schema registry, composition checks, and advanced request tracing into one cohesive platform. Designed for both Apollo Federation v1 and v2, it features a fast and reliable router with built-in analytics and observability. Deploy it on-premises to meet compliance requirements or use the managed service, making it a drop-in replacement for alternatives like Apollo Studio.

Tailcall

Tailcall is a high performance GraphQL runtime that leverages AI to design and deploy best-practice GraphQL backends. It offers developers a fully open-source platform for rapid API orchestration, ensuring optimized speed, security, and reliability.

Key Features

  • AI-driven design for best-practice GraphQL backends
  • Ahead-of-time performance optimizations
  • Static verification to prevent N+1 issues
  • Robust security validated against GraphQL vulnerabilities
  • Customizable via JavaScript for tailored requirements
  • Plug & play deployment with no external dependencies

Tailcall instantly sets up a modern GraphQL backend atop existing data sources and APIs via a simple npm installation. The tool enhances developer productivity with features like static schema verification, ahead-of-time performance optimizations, and customizable JavaScript integration. Its design caters to frontend, backend, and operational teams with a plug & play approach and robust security validations.

About Apollo GraphQL

Apollo is a renowned brand that is dedicated to revolutionizing software development by providing innovative solutions. With a mission to make application development easier, better, and more accessible, Apollo offers a range of products and services designed to enhance productivity and efficiency. At the core of Apollo's offerings is the supergraph, a powerful composition engine that enables businesses and teams to build, operate, and evolve their software seamlessly. Additionally, Apollo provides tools for collaboration, observability, federation, and more, empowering developers to create exceptional applications. The brand is best known for its leading GraphQL client, Apollo Client, which is widely used for building applications using React, iOS, and Kotlin. Furthermore, Apollo Server, a TypeScript-based GraphQL server, offers a flexible and efficient solution for developers using Express, Koa, Lambda, and more. Apollo also offers professional services, enabling businesses to achieve rapid success on their projects with world-class GraphOS and GraphQL expertise. The brand provides resources such as tutorials, blog posts, and community events, helping developers learn and scale their graph-building skills.
